April Player of the Month

By: Rob Sedgwick
Date: 04/05/2007

APRIL saw the Mariners in a position where they could go neither up nor down, but 4 out of the 5 games Town played during the month meant a good deal to the opposition.

Home > 2006-2007 Season > Player of the Month > April


The six players nominated by our readers for the April Player of the Month award are as follows:

Phil Barnes - Although Barnes didn't have the greatest of games at Accrington the Town stopper has kept two clean sheets in April and put in some good performances.

Paul Bolland - Always a crowd favourite, Bolland has a "good engine" in midfield and likes to get forward into the box where he gets his fair share of goals.

Danny Boshell - Bosh has come on enormously this season. He was signed as a squad player after having been released by Stockport, but has progressed into a prominent place in Alan Buckley's thinking in midfield.

Nick Fenton - Mr dependable at the back, Town's best defender but was pipped to the Player of the Year award by his partner Justin Whittle.

Danny North - Scored his first hattrick of the season in the 5-0 thrashing of Barnet and the local lad has come from nowhere this season to become Town's first choice striker.

Justin Whittle - Whitts is a no-nonsense defender who has formed a commanding partnership with Nick Fenton in central defence. After being voted for the Fishy's Player of the Season, Whittle turned a coaching offer on the continent to sign up for another year with Blundell Park.

Nominations for Player of the Month are made using the Man of the Match form at the end of match reports. Every vote for Player of the Month counts towards the Player of the Season at the end of the year.
